Why Working with a Personal Trainer Can Change Your Life

Achieving fitness goals can feel overwhelming when you don’t have the right guidance, structure, or motivation. This is where a personal trainer becomes one of the most valuable investments in your health journey. A personal trainer does much more than count repetitions or create workout plans—they provide accountability, expert guidance, and customized strategies designed specifically for your body and goals.
Whether your aim is weight loss, muscle building, improving mobility, or increasing energy levels, a personal trainer helps create a realistic and sustainable approach. Instead of wasting time on random workouts, you follow a clear plan that produces measurable results.

The Importance of Personalized Fitness Plans

Every individual has different fitness levels, body types, and health goals. A generic workout routine may not deliver the results you want, especially if you have specific challenges such as back pain, low energy, or hormonal changes.
A personal trainer evaluates your strengths, weaknesses, and lifestyle to design a program that fits your needs. This personalized approach ensures that exercises are safe, effective, and aligned with your long-term fitness goals.

How a Personal Trainer Improves Motivation and Consistency

One of the biggest reasons people struggle with fitness is inconsistency. It’s easy to skip workouts or lose motivation when you don’t see immediate results.
Working with a trainer creates accountability and structure. Scheduled sessions encourage discipline and make it easier to stay committed. Trainers also help you push past mental barriers, giving you the confidence to continue even when progress feels slow.

Combining Fitness with Functional Movement

A good fitness routine is not only about looking fit—it’s about moving better in daily life. Activities like walkfit can be integrated into your program to improve endurance and maintain consistent physical activity.
Walking-based fitness routines are particularly beneficial for beginners because they improve cardiovascular health without placing excessive stress on joints. Combining walking with strength training creates a balanced approach to fitness.

Pilates for Strength and Recovery

Pilates has become one of the most recommended forms of training for improving posture, flexibility, and core strength. It is especially useful for people recovering from injuries or dealing with chronic discomfort.
Incorporating pilates for back pain into a fitness routine helps strengthen stabilizing muscles around the spine, reducing tension and improving posture. Personal trainers often combine Pilates-inspired movements with strength exercises to create balanced workouts that support long-term health.

Why Professional Guidance Prevents Injuries

Improper form is one of the most common causes of workout-related injuries. Without guidance, many people perform exercises incorrectly, placing unnecessary stress on the body.
A personal trainer ensures that every movement is performed with proper technique. This reduces the risk of injury while maximizing the effectiveness of each workout. Correct form is particularly important for beginners and individuals returning to exercise after a long break.
